The clinic maintains consistent hours to serve the community:
- Monday through Friday: 8:00 AM – 5:00 PM
- Saturday: 8:00 AM – 12:00 PM
- Sunday: Closed
It is important to note that the facility is known to provide after-hours emergency services, though clients are advised to call the main line for availability and prompt assistance, as emergency coverage is based upon staff availability. This dedication to being available in a crisis, sometimes even when clients "just show up at their door before they open," highlights a deep commitment to the community's animal emergency needs.
Core services offered include:
- **Wellness and Preventative Care:** Comprehensive physical examinations, necessary **Vaccinations**, and routine check-ups for long-term health.
- **Diagnostics:** Essential **Bloodwork** and **X-Rays**, which are vital diagnostic tools for visualizing internal organs and structures, helping to detect underlying issues like the mentioned kidney stones or fractures.
- **Surgical Services:** A wide range of **General Surgery** procedures, including routine spays and neuters, cesarean sections, and other operations essential to pet and livestock health. The clinic also handles **Exploratory Surgery** to address emergencies like foreign object ingestion.
- **Emergency Care:** Availability of **Emergency Care** and after-hours services for accidents and sudden illnesses in pets and livestock, a critical resource in the region.
- **Dental Care:** Providing necessary **Dental Care** services, including cleanings and extractions, which are critical for an animal's overall health and well-being.
- **Large Animal Services:** Specialized and comprehensive care for livestock, including cows, horses, goats, and sheep. This support includes vaccinations, palpations, castrations, labor support, C-sections, and X-rays.
- **Pharmacy Services:** Providing access to necessary medications and parasite control for fleas, ticks, and heartworms.
- **End-of-Life Support:** Offering compassionate **Euthanasia Services** with extreme kindness and sensitivity, as noted by appreciative clients.

Bonham Jim DVM Reviews
- Boy, I have been to a lot of veterinarians over the years, and I have never had such a good experience. I haven't seen an animal doctor who was as gracious and helpful. You can tell that they are truly compassionate about animals. They are also very inexpensive.I highly recommend this place. October 31 · Frank Colwell
- They helped my dear cat with a UTI and kidney stones. It was more serious than we expected but he was too weak to undergo anesthesia again.though he referred us somewhere else to hopefully get better help for him. I'm glad he tried and did what he could with the limited resources and the decline of my babies health and didn't give up on him. January 23 · Emerald Trevino
- Anytime we've had an e regency they've been there to help. Even when we just show up at their door before they open. Cats, dogs, he's been so good with them. Their prices are good too. I was shocked when I first had something done. Wasn't expensive. Great when you're on a budget. August 17 · ashley timmons
- I had to do the hardest job of having my fur baby put down. But Dr. Bonham and his assistant were Extremely helpful and compassionate about the whole ordeal which made it bearable. I reccomend Dr. Bonham to Everyone he is not just a doctor for your fur babies but A Very Compassionate and Kind person all round. February 11 · Cynthia “GramCindy” Cabaniss
- Took my pregnant dog here for an emergency C-section which the lady said they did for $250 up front. The vet ends up giving me 6 shots of pitocin for the next 2 days instead of telling me he doesn’t C-section anymore, resulting in my dog having an over dose of that medication loosing 2 puppies and my dog almost dying. I ended up having to take her in and paying $400 for emergency surgery to remove her ovaries because of the volume of pitocin in her body, resulting in her almost dying and more money added to bring her back! July 08 · Amber Dyer
